Program areas at Auburn Automotive Heritage

Admissions provided over 37,839 visitors an educational experience viewing the collection, exhibits and programs in the national historic landmark building 362 days of the year. The museum is accredited by the american alliance of museums.
The museum store provides mission related products for visitors to purchase. They include books, models, clothing, literature and other items, all relating to automobiles or the museum.
The members and the public are invited to special events offered by the museum and it is available for groups to hold banquets and meetings and touring the museum.
